import wx
from visual import window
from math import pi
class Control: # a class that control the object
def __init__(self,obj):
self.object = obj
L = 400.
w = window(width=2*window.dwidth+L, height=L+window.dheight+window.menuheight,
menus=True, title='Control') # create the window
p = w.panel
self.s1 = wx.Slider(p,pos=(0.25*L,0.25*L),size = (200,60))
# create the slider that control the nutation angle
self.s1.SetMin(1)
self.s1.SetMax(50*pi)
self.s1.SetValue(30*pi)
wx.StaticText(p,pos=(0.25*L,0.15*L),label = 'set nutation angle',size = (200,25),
style = wx.ALIGN_CENTER)
self.s1.Bind(wx.EVT_SCROLL, self.SetNutation)
self.s2 = wx.Slider(p,pos=(0.25*L,0.55*L),size= (200,60))
# create the slider that contro the velocity of rotation
self.s2.SetMin(0)
self.s2.SetMax(100)
self.s2.SetValue(30)
wx.StaticText(p,pos=(0.25*L,0.45*L),label = 'set rotation velocity',size = (200,25),
style = wx.ALIGN_CENTER)
self.s2.Bind(wx.EVT_SCROLL, self.SetRotationVel)
text1 = wx.StaticText(p,pos=(0.25*L,0.75*L),label = 'the total energy is:',size = (200,25),
style = wx.ALIGN_CENTER)
self.text2 = wx.TextCtrl(p,pos = (0.25*L,0.8*L),size = (200,25))
self.text2.SetValue('0') # create the text to show the total energy
def SetNutation(self,evt):
# a method to use the method SetNutation of the object to set the nutation angle
nutation = self.s1.GetValue()/100.
self.object.SetNutation(nutation)
def SetRotationVel(self,evt):
# a method to use the method SetRotationVel of the object to set the rotation velocity
rotation = self.s2.GetValue()
self.object.SetRotationVel(rotation)
def ShowEnergy(self):
# show the total energy in text2
energy = round(self.object.GetPower())
energy_str = str(energy)
self.text2.SetValue(energy_str)
